WARNING
Incorrect tire pressures and/or underinflation can cause sudden tire failure, loss of control,
collision, serious personal injury or even death.
x When the warning symbol appears in the instrument cluster, stop and inspect the tires.
x Incorrect tire pressure and/or underinflation can cause increased tire wear and can affect
the handling of the vehicle and stopping ability.
x Incorrect tire pressures and/or underinflation can also lead to sudden tire failure,
including a blowout and sudden deflation, causing loss of vehicle control.
x The driver is responsible for the correct tire pressures for all tires on the vehicle. The
recommended tire pressure values are listed on a sticker inside the driver door .
x The TPMS can only work correctly when all tires on the vehicle are filled to the correct
cold tire inflation pressure specified for the tires installed on the vehicle.
x Using incorrect tire pressure values can cause accidents or other damage. Always inflate
the tires to the correct specified cold tire pressure values for the tires installed on the vehicle.
x Always maintain correct cold tire inflation pressure so that TPMS can do its job.
x Always inflate tires to the recommended and correct tire pressure before driving off.
x Driving with underinflated tires causes them to flex (bend) more, letting them get too hot,
resulting in tread separation, sudden tire failure, and loss of control.
x Excessive speed and/overloading can cause heat build-up, sudden tire failure, and loss of
control.
x If the tire pressure is too low or too high, the tires will wear prematurely and the vehicle
will not handle well.
x If the tire is not “flat” and you do not have to change a wheel immediately, drive carefully
and at reduced speed to the nearest service station to check the tire pressure and add air as
required.
x When replacing tires or wheel rims on vehicles equipped with TPMS always read and heed
the information and all WARNINGS regarding , Tires and wheels.
NOTICE
x The wheel electronics are attached to special aluminum valves on the wheels. These valves
are screwed on rigidly. Never bend the valves “into position” when checking and adjusting tire
pressure.
x Missing valve stem caps can cause damage to the valves as well as to the TPMS sensors.
To help prevent damage, always use valve stem caps like those originally installed at the
factory. The caps must be screwed on tightly. Do not use metal valve stem caps.
x Do not use “comfort valve caps.” They do not seal properly and can damage the sensors.
x When replacing or rotating tires, make certain the valves and sensors are not damaged.
x The aluminum valves that are installed should be replaced after about 6 years of use
because of aging in the rubber seals. The valves can be replaced when a tire is changed. Do
not reuse aluminum valves after they are removed. They must be replaced. The tire pressure
sensor can be reused.
x When replacing the valve cores, use only nickel-plated replacement cores.
x The batteries in the wheel electronics last up to 10 years. It is not possible to replace the
batteries. The entire device must be replaced.
Underinflation increases fuel consumption and tire wear.

Do not rely only on the Tire Pressure Monitoring System. Check your tires regularly to make sure
they are properly inflated and have no signs of damage, such as punctures, cuts, cracks, and blisters.
Remove any objects that become embedded in the tire tread but have not penetrated into the body of
tire itself.
The Tire Pressure Monitoring System checks for the factory-recommended inflation pressure, as
shown on the label inside the driver door
x For replacement tires that require a different inflation pressure, the TPMS must be adjusted to the
new pressure specification by an authorized Volkswagen dealer or an authorized Volkswagen Service
Facility. Only one value can be entered for each tire; see the tire inflation pressure label on the driver
door pillar
x To help prevent damage to the sensor and valve, do not put excessive force on the valve when
checking the tire pressure. Do not try to bend the valve.
x If sensors have to be replaced, have the valves changed at the same time.
x The tire valve gaskets must be replaced whenever a tire is mounted on the rim. Your authorized
Volkswagen dealer or authorized Volkswagen Service Facility has a valve seal and gasket kit for this
purpose. Always make sure that a valve seal and gasket kit is also used whenever a sensor is
replaced.
x If you have to adjust the tire pressure on a “warm” tire, fill the tire with 2.0 - 4.35 psi (20 - 30 kPa)
more than the pressure specified on the tire pressure label.
x When the TPMS determines that the air pressure in at least one tire is too low, carefully check the
pressure in all 4 tires with an accurate tire pressure gauge. Low tire pressure usually cannot be
determined by looking at the tire. This is especially true of low-profile tires.
A Declaration of Compliance with the United States FCC and Industry Canada regulations is
found in the Consumer Information section of this Manual
There may be differences between the pressure readings from a tire pressure gauge and the
pressures registered by the Tire Pressure Monitoring System. The electronic TPMS is more accurate.
If you have work done on your wheels or tires, inform the workshop that the vehicle is equipped
with a Tire Pressure Monitoring System that has sensors in the wheels.

Your vehicle's Tire Pressure Monitoring System (TPMS) uses the Anti-lock Brake System (ABS)
sensors to indirectly check the tire pressure of all 4 tires while you are driving. The sensors monitor the
tread circumference (rolling circumference) and vibration characteristics of the individual tires. TPMS
warns if there is a significant loss of pressure in one or more tires while the vehicle is moving.
Pressure loss is signaled by the indicator light Ç (described below) as well as by text warnings in the
instrument cluster display if your vehicle has this display (Multi-Function Indicator- MFI).
The original benchmark pressure is the recommended maximum load cold tire inflation pressure for
the tires that come with your vehicle. This pressure is listed on the tire pressure label on the driver
door jamb. After adjusting the tire pressures in all 4 tires, you must confirm and store the new cold
inflation pressures using the Settings menu in the instrument cluster , which changes the
benchmark pressure to match the current pressure of the tires on your vehicle.
Recalibrating the TPMS to reset the benchmark cold tire inflation pressure is explained below

Each tire, including the spare (if provided), should be checked monthly when cold and inflated to the
inflation pressure recommended by the vehicle manufacturer on the vehicle placard or tire inflation
pressure label. (If your vehicle has tires of a different size than the size indicated on the vehicle
placard or tire inflation pressure label, you should determine the proper tire inflation pressure for those
tires.)
As an added safety feature, your vehicle has been equipped with a Tire Pressure Monitoring System
(TPMS) that illuminates a low tire pressure telltale when one or more of your tires is significantly
underinflated. Accordingly, when the low tire pressure telltale illuminates, you should stop and check
your tires as soon as possible, and inflate them to the proper pressure. Driving on a significantly
underinflated tire causes the tire to overheat and can lead to tire failure. Under-inflation also reduces
fuel efficiency and tire tread life, and may affect the vehicle's handling and stopping ability.
Please note that the TPMS is not a substitute for proper tire maintenance, and it is the driver's
responsibility to maintain correct tire pressure, even if under-inflation has not reached the level to
trigger illumination of the TPMS low tire pressure telltale.
Your vehicle has also been equipped with a TPMS malfunction indicator to indicate when the system
is not operating properly. The TPMS malfunction indicator is combined with the low tire pressure
telltale. When the system detects a malfunction, the telltale will flash for approximately one minute and
then remain continuously illuminated. This sequence will continue upon subsequent vehicle start-ups
as long as the malfunction exists.
When the malfunction indicator is illuminated, the system may not be able to detect or signal low tire
pressure as intended. TPMS malfunctions may occur for a variety of reasons, including the installation
of replacement or alternate tires or wheels on the vehicle that prevent the TPMS from functioning
properly. Always check the TPMS malfunction telltale after replacing one or more tires or wheels on
your vehicle to ensure that the replacement or alternate tires and wheels allow the TPMS to continue
to function properly.
Spare wheel or compact spare wheel
The spare wheel or compact spare wheel has no tire pressure sensor. When the spare or compact
spare wheel is mounted on the vehicle, the Tire Pressure Monitoring System (TPMS) indicator light will
flash in the instrument cluster display. The TPMS continues to monitor the other 3 wheels.
Tire storage
If the tires do not move for an extended period of time, the sensors will not transmit tire pressures to
the system. This saves sensor battery life. When the ignition is switched on, the sensors transmit
signals to the Tire Pressure Monitoring System.

WARNING
After the vehicle has been washed, the wet brakes or, in winter, brake discs or pads coated
with ice, react slower and need longer stopping distances.
x Always dry the brakes and clean off any ice coatings with a few careful applications of the
brake. Make sure not to endanger other motorists or cyclists or disobey legal requirements.
NOTICE
x Water temperature should not be more than +140 °F (+60 °C).
x To help prevent damage to the paint, do not wash the vehicle in direct sunlight.
x In order for Park Distance Control to work correctly, the sensors in the rear bumper must be
kept clean and clear of snow and ice.
x When using a power washer or steam cleaner, only spray the sensors directly for a short
period of time and always keep the nozzle at least 4 inches (10 cm) from the sensor.
x Do not clean icy or snow-covered windows with a power washer.
x When washing or rinsing the vehicle in cold weather, do not let water get into the lock
cylinders or point the hose at gaps around the doors, hood, or luggage compartment lid. The
water could freeze on the locks and seals and make it difficult to open the vehicle!
